"Pounding" for Reichenbergers
Immediately following worship this Sunday we will have a "pounding" for Matthew and Ellen Reichenberger.
What is a Pounding? Wikipedia says, “Pounding is a ritual in Christianity in which a new minister is given gifts by members of the congregation of that church at which he is assigned to preach. The practice can be traced back to at least the 19th century, when communicants of a church visited the parsonage and dropped off a pound of an item of food, such as "coffee, sugar, flour or honey."
Matthew and Ellen don’t have a parsonage, but we’ll bring goods to the fellowship hall for them to launch their new home. It’s a chance to drop by and get to know them better.
